Yes — with 3.4 GB to spare

Ministral 3 3B at Q4_K_M fits your GeForce RTX 4070 Laptop entirely on the GPU at 8K context, at an estimated 72 tokens per second. Past 41K the KV cache pushes it over — quantise the cache to q8_0, or step down a quantisation, to go longer.

Quantisation ladder

QuantWeightsTotal @ 8KMax contextTok/sQualityFit
F16 7.2 GB 8.6 GB ~13 Reference 1.6 GB over
Q8_0 3.8 GB 5.2 GB 25K 41 −0.1% ppl Long context
Q6_K 2.9 GB 4.4 GB 34K 53 −0.4% ppl Long context
Q5_K_M 2.5 GB 4.0 GB 37K 61 −0.8% ppl Long context
Q4_K_M 2.2 GB 3.6 GB 41K 72 −1.9% ppl Recommended
Q3_K_M 1.8 GB 3.2 GB 45K 88 −5.4% ppl Long context
Q2_K 1.5 GB 2.9 GB 48K 103 −15% ppl Long context

Quality is the published perplexity delta against f16 weights. Max context assumes an f16 KV cache; q8_0 roughly doubles it.

How to run it

terminal
$ ollama pull ministral-3:3b
$ OLLAMA_CONTEXT_LENGTH=8192 \
    ollama run ministral-3:3b

The default. One binary, a model registry, an OpenAI-compatible port. More on Ollama.

01Download is 2.2 GB. Keep it on an SSD — a first load off a spinning disk takes minutes.
02Close anything else holding VRAM. A browser with hardware acceleration can sit on 1–2 GB.
03There is room to go to 41K context on this card.
